Core Technology: How Vane Pumps Work

A vane pump operates using a rotor with sliding vanes mounted eccentrically within a housing. As the rotor spins, centrifugal force extends the vanes outward, creating sealed chambers that draw in and expel fluid. The design ensures continuous flow with minimal turbulence.

Key advantages include:

- Self-compensation for wear – Vanes adjust to maintain contact with the housing, extending service life.

- Low shear operation – Ideal for shear-sensitive fluids like food products or adhesives.

- High volumetric efficiency – Minimal internal leakage ensures consistent performance.

Design, Materials, and Manufacturing Considerations

The performance of a vane pump depends on its design and material selection. Common configurations include:

1. Balanced vs. Unbalanced Designs

- Balanced vane pumps have dual intake and discharge ports, reducing radial load on bearings and improving longevity.

- Unbalanced designs are simpler but may require more frequent maintenance due to uneven forces.

2. Material Selection

- Cast iron or steel housings are standard for industrial applications.

- Composite or stainless steel vanes are used in corrosive or high-purity environments.

- Elastomer seals must be chemically compatible with the pumped fluid.

3. Manufacturing Precision

Tight tolerances in rotor and housing machining are critical to prevent leakage and ensure efficiency. Advanced CNC grinding and honing techniques are often employed to achieve the required surface finish.

Key Factors Affecting Performance and Reliability

Several factors influence the operational lifespan and efficiency of vane pumps:

- Fluid viscosity – Thicker fluids require stronger vane materials and may reduce speed capabilities.

- Contamination levels – Abrasive particles accelerate wear; filtration is essential.

- Operating pressure – Higher pressures demand reinforced housing and robust bearings.

- Temperature fluctuations – Thermal expansion can affect clearances, requiring careful material selection.

Common Challenges and Industry Pain Points

Despite their advantages, vane pumps face several operational challenges:

- Vane wear in abrasive fluids – Requires frequent inspection and replacement.

- Cavitation risks at high speeds – Proper inlet pressure must be maintained.

- Seal degradation with aggressive chemicals – Material compatibility is crucial.

Applications and Industry Use Cases

Vane pumps are widely used in automated processes, including:

- Chemical processing – Transferring solvents, resins, and lubricants.

- Food and beverage – Handling syrups, chocolate, and dairy products without contamination.

- Pharmaceuticals – Precise dosing of active ingredients in drug manufacturing.

- Automotive – Power steering systems and transmission fluid circulation.

FAQ: Common Questions About Vane Pumps

Q: How often should vanes be replaced?

A: Replacement intervals depend on fluid abrasiveness and operating conditions, typically ranging from 6 to 24 months.

Q: Can vane pumps handle gases or air?

A: No, they are designed for liquids; dry running can cause rapid wear.

Q: What maintenance practices extend pump life?

A: Regular inspection of vanes, seals, and filters, along with proper lubrication, maximizes longevity.

Q: Are vane pumps suitable for high-pressure applications?

A: While they can operate at moderate pressures (up to 250 psi), piston pumps are better for ultra-high-pressure needs.
